Rich Fabrics and Traditional Weaves

The collection showcases a wide range of premium fabrics including Banarasi silk, Mashru silk, tissue silk, organza, tissue organza, Tussar silk, Jamdani, and Kota. Banarasi silk sarees feature intricate brocade and meenakari work, while Mashru silk sarees offer distinctive patterns with zari borders. Organza and tissue organza sarees bring a light, airy texture, and Tussar silk sarees add a natural richness. Jamdani and Kota sarees highlight fine weaving and breathable comfort.

Handcrafted Details and Signature Embellishments

Each saree reflects careful craftsmanship through zari borders, meenakari detailing, mukesh work, pittan embroidery, sequins, beads, tassels, and woven motifs. Floral butis, geometric patterns, mango motifs, zigzag weaves, and digital prints appear across the collection. Many sarees are paired with thoughtfully designed blouses such as brocade, meenakari, ikkat, printed, or embroidered styles to complete the look.
